About the Role
The theatre janitor is a team member responsible for ensuring all auditoriums, lobby and hallway areas, and bathrooms are cleaned prior to the opening for business. This role represents Regal and acts as a company representative in alignment with our mission statement and policies. Must be 18 years old or older.
Responsibilities
- Regular and consistent attendance
- Cleaning all auditoriums prior to opening for business
- Ensuring all lobby and hallway areas are properly cleaned prior to opening for business
- Ensuring all restrooms are clean and stocked prior to opening for business
- Ensuring the janitorial closet area is clean, organized, and stocked with needed supplies
- Using equipment such as vacuums and compactors
- Reporting any facility damage to the General Manager
- Securing and reporting any found items to management
- Maintaining building security by keeping doors secured and managing alarm systems (if applicable)
- Ensuring all non-public areas are secure, including arming, disarming, and general operation of the alarm system
- Abiding by all federal and state laws regarding breaks and/or meal periods
- Knowledge of all safety and emergency procedures
- Reading and understanding training materials on subjects such as sexual harassment and discrimination
